The Mysteries of iphone integration/docking

Another pair of Land Rover riddles for your pontification;

1) the new iphone integration allows bluetooth synchronisation of the phones contacts.
However I see only a small, and random, subset of this (i considered that maybe I had numbers saved on sim/phone - but this is not the case- I also thought that maybe there was a ltd amount of memory assigned to this function. but it is too random in those that it does see).
For example, most of the people i tend to call regularly, do not show when doing an alphabetical search. But, if i browse the recently dialed or received call section, I see these people, by name, and can redial. So essentially not a problem, as long as I do not want to ever search for a number using the touch screen of someone i have not recently interacted with.

anyone else seeing this, or got a solution?
Not surprisingly the dealer is clueless (other than to keep repeating " your phone is 100% compatible according to LR website" ).

2) the centre console/storage/armrest houses the iphone/ipod power/data cable.
this is in the bottom section, and a bit of a pain to get at (not that one would ever want to look at phone whilst driving of course Whistle ).
Below the mat in the next picture is a "punch out" section.



which enables the cable to run through to the top section, that is more accessible and conveniently phone shaped, as in this picture




the dealer assures me that there is no way to mount the phone in the upper section of the arm rest (despite this punch out existing and the fact that i am sure I have seen a picture with a phone mounted here.


In addition i found this picture in the current brochure, which clearly shows the iphone in some kind of holder (not just rolling around in the lower section), again the dealer has no clue how this was achieved (levitating iphone??)

Hi Gerry,
I assume you meant this?


This is not a dealer option. This is a custom job I did for a friend about a year back in a 2010. It consists of a modified BMW iPhone cradle, a modified RR iPhone/Aux port and the wiring. I could do another, I suppose... I'd have to check on the prices of the bits. Can't remember off the top of my head (I suffer from CRS). Guessing, roughly GBP250. The wiring was all hidden, BTW. Silly to have a squiggly cord running through the middle of the cubby, if you ask me.
